Secured insights for Tableau Server
Row-level security (RLS) on Tableau Server is accomplished by initializing the security access controls into the current session. This results in securing the data from the view based on the security configured in Angles Hub.
Publish a report from Tableau desktop to Tableau server
Open the Tableau report from the Tableau desktop. Go to Server and sign into the server using the credentials.
Drag the required columns and sign in using the database credentials.
After the data is retrieved, go to Server > Publish DataSource> <Report>. The Publish Data Source to Tableau Server window is displayed.
Enter the required details and select Ok.
After the publish is successful, the Tableau service link is opened.
Open a new workbook and select the required columns to view the data. Row-level security is applied as per the current signed-in user’s security access configured in Angles Hub.

The report can be shared with other users. Respective users will be able to obtain the data as per the security access configured in Angles Hub.
